> Raided file introduce extra dependencies on the blocks on the same stripe.
> Therefore we need a new way to place the blocks.
> It is desirable that raided file satisfies the following two conditions:
> a. Replicas on the same stripe should be on different machines (or racks)
> b. Replicas of the same block should be on different racks
> MAPREDUCE-1831 will try to delete the replicas on the same stripe and the
> same machine (a).
> But in the mean time, it will try to maintain the number of distinct racks of
> one block (b).
> We cannot satisfy (a) and (b) at the same time with the current logic in
> BlockPlacementPolicyDefault.chooseTarget().
> One choice we have is to change BlockPlacementPolicyDefault.chooseTarget().
> However, this placement is in general good for all files including the
> unraided ones.
> It is not clear to us that we can make this good for both raided and unraided
> files.
> So we propose this idea that when raiding the file. We create one more
> off-rack replica (so the replication=4 now).
> Than we delete two blocks using the policy in MAPREDUCE-1831 after that
> (replication=2 now).
> This way we can rearrange the replicas to satisfy (a) and (b) at the same
> time.
